ARENAL VOLCANO

Breakfast at the hotel. Enjoy the facilities and amenities of the hotel.

If you purchased the optional activities package, you can visit the Hanging Bridges Forest Reserve, with an area of 243 hectares of protected forest. It is ideal for walkers who want to admire the features of the tropical rainforest. You can also descend a path of approximately 500 meters to reach the impressive Rio La Fortuna Waterfall, characterized by its fall of more than 60 meters, and its fresh, clean and clear water. During the tour, you can observe some plants, trees and animals from the area.

RINCÓN DE LA VIEJA – GRANADA, NICARAGUA

Breakfast at the hotel. In the morning, transfer to Peñas Blancas, border with Nicaragua. After crossing the border, we will continue towards the city of Granada; lunch en route. Upon arrival in Granada, we will start the afternoon sailing in the waters of the majestic Lake Nicaragua or Cocibolca. The greatness of this lake will delight us in a boat ride. We will cross the more than 365 islets of volcanic origin, which have natural channels and exuberant vegetation, while we admire the Mombacho Volcano. Back in Granada, a horse-drawn carriage will be waiting for us to take a tour of this magnificent colonial city.

GRANADA, NICARAGUA

Breakfast at the hotel. Early departure to Managua, the capital city, to appreciate the mix of the present and the past that Managua evokes. We will visit icons such as the Old Santiago de los Caballeros Cathedral, the National Palace of Culture, the Rubén Darío National Theater and the monument to this famous Latin American poet, the Presidential House, the Hill and the Tiscapa Lagoon, where the museum is located in memory to the caudillo and national hero, General Augusto C. Sandino. After a delicious lunch in a traditional restaurant, we will continue to the Masaya Volcano National Park, the city of Masaya, a hammock factory, and the handicraft market. Return to Granada.
